The Hiring Struggle for Small Firms

Small businesses operate with lean resources no HR departments or lavish budgets. An open role at a Virginia healthcare provider or a North Carolina tech startup can disrupt projects, overwork staff, or alienate clients. Owners often double as recruiters, sifting through applications after hours, a process both exhausting and inefficient. The recruitment automation market, valued at $0.74 billion in 2024, is expected to climb to $1.53 billion by 2033, growing at an 8.4% CAGR. This reflects a demand for tools that streamline resume screening and candidate management, critical for SMEs overwhelmed by hiring needs.
